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/292.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php SWF文件可以在一段时间内存储完整的数据javascript和HTML5 power也可以做到吗?_Php_Javascript_Html - Fatal编程技术网

Php SWF文件可以在一段时间内存储完整的数据javascript和HTML5 power也可以做到吗?

Php SWF文件可以在一段时间内存储完整的数据javascript和HTML5 power也可以做到吗?,php,javascript,html,Php,Javascript,Html,我的问题很简单。在AdobeFlash文件(swf)中,您可以实际捕获完整信息并存储它,然后通过运行ht swf文件来访问它 现在HTML5被认为是html页面中flash的替代品。那么,有了HTML5和javascript,我们真的可以以某种方式存储相同的数据,然后再访问它吗 e、 g。 假设我想捕获用户在网页上移动光标的所有信息。 我可以用swf文件(比如说php)来实现这一点。因此,如果该网页的所有者希望看到某个特定用户如何在页面上移动光标,他就可以看到flash视频 但是我如何使用HTM

我的问题很简单。在AdobeFlash文件(swf)中,您可以实际捕获完整信息并存储它,然后通过运行ht swf文件来访问它

现在HTML5被认为是html页面中flash的替代品。那么,有了HTML5和javascript,我们真的可以以某种方式存储相同的数据,然后再访问它吗

e、 g。 假设我想捕获用户在网页上移动光标的所有信息。 我可以用swf文件(比如说php)来实现这一点。因此,如果该网页的所有者希望看到某个特定用户如何在页面上移动光标,他就可以看到flash视频


但是我如何使用HTML5和javascript来实现它。

这取决于你想做什么。在您的示例中,您可以使用JavaScript以指定的间隔或当用户移动鼠标时查找鼠标的坐标。然后,您可以通过AJAX调用将该数据发布到PHP脚本,以将其持久化。“回放”只是检索数据并在浏览器上显示动画的一种情况。显然,这根本不依赖HTML5

使用jQuery可以快速了解这一点:

var mouseCoordinates = [];
$(window).unload(function() {
    $.ajax({
        type: 'POST',
        url: 'yourScript.php',
        data: { movements: mouseCoordinates },
        async: false
    });
}

$(".container").mousemove(function(e) {
    mouseCoordinates.push({x: e.pageX, y: e.pageY});
});

显然,这不是一个完整的解决方案。

Flash总是会更好。只是说说而已。